Missouri's climate significantly impacts fireplace durability. Extreme temperature fluctuations between hot, humid summers and frigid winters cause masonry expansion and contraction, leading to cracks and mortar deterioration. Heavy rainfall and potential flooding can also infiltrate chimneys, causing internal damage and compromising structural integrity. Regular maintenance is essential to combat these effects.

The optimal time for fireplace repair in Missouri is typically spring or early fall. These milder seasons allow for efficient work before the intense cold of winter. Addressing issues during these periods ensures your fireplace is functional and safe for the heating season.
